Abstract
A multi-component endovascular stent-graft system (10) includes a body portion (16), which includes a plurality of stent-grafts (20), which include: (a) respective stent members (22), which are shaped, when the stent-grafts (20) are in respective radially-expanded states, so as to define respective tubes, each of which is circumferentially complete at at least one longitudinal location therealong; and (b) respective graft members (24), which circumscribe respective circumferential arcs (40) of the respective stent members (22). The circumferential arcs (40) have respective extents that are less than entire circumferences of the respective stent members (22) at least partially along respective axial lengths of the stent members (22).

18. A method comprising:
-
(i) providing a multi-component endovascular stent-graft system, which has proximal and distal ends, and a body portion disposed along at least a part of the stent-graft system longitudinally between the proximal and distal ends, which body portion has an axial length and comprises a plurality of stent-grafts, which (a) are configured to assume respective radially-compressed states for transluminal delivery, and respective radially-expanded states for intraluminal fixation, and (b) include (x) respective stent members, which are shaped, when the stent-grafts are in their respective radially-expanded states, so as to define respective tubes, each of which is circumferentially-complete at least one longitudinal location therealong, and (y) respective graft members, which respectively comprise one or more biologically-compatible substantially blood-impervious flexible sheets, and which are securely fixed to the stent members, respectively, such that the graft members circumscribe respective circumferential arcs of the respective stent members, which circumferential arcs have respective extents that are less than entire circumferences of the respective stent members at least partially along respective axial lengths of the stent members, when the stent-grafts are in their respective radially-expanded states; (ii) transvascularly introducing a first one of the stent-grafts into a blood vessel of a human subject, while the stent-graft is restrained in its radially-compressed state; (iii) thereafter, deploying the first stent-graft in the blood vessel so that the first stent-graft assumes its radially-expanded state; (iv) thereafter, introducing another one of the stent-grafts into the blood vessel and at least partially into the first stent-graft and any of the other stent-grafts already deployed, while the another stent-graft is restrained in its radially-compressed state; (v) thereafter, axially and rotationally orienting the another stent-graft with the first stent-graft and any of the other stent-grafts already deployed, and deploying the another stent-graft in the blood vessel so that the another stent-graft assumes its radially-expanded state; and (vi) thereafter, repeating steps (iv) and (v) until all of the stent-grafts have been deployed in the blood vessel wherein deploying the stent-grafts comprises deploying the stent-grafts such that the graft members collectively cover an entire circumference of the body portion and define a circumferentially-closed volume along the entire axial length of the body portion. - View Dependent Claims (19, 20, 21, 22, 23)
